You can use pregnancy test paper to detect pregnancy a few days after intercourse Many couples who are preparing for pregnancy want to know how many days after intercourse they can use pregnancy test strips to detect pregnancy? Relevant experts explain that early pregnancy test strips can only be detected at least 14 days after intercourse, because the early time is too short and it may not be possible to detect whether the woman is pregnant. Gonadal hormone (commonly known as HCG), this type of growth hormone is secreted by the early embryo. It usually appears in the urine a few days after pregnancy, but due to its small amount, it is not easy to detect at the beginning. It will not become obvious until 10 to 14 days. But in fact, the rate and amount of HCG hormone secretion in pregnant women are not necessarily the same, it varies from person to person. Therefore, it is best to use an early pregnancy test strip 3-4 days after your period is delayed, as the result will be more reliable. How long does it take to detect pregnancy? How long does it take to detect pregnancy? This is a question that many women are concerned about. Relevant scientific research shows that women can be tested when they are about 8 to 10 days pregnant. If you find that your period is delayed, you can use an early pregnancy test strip or pregnancy test stick at home, but the early pregnancy test strip may be inaccurate. The most accurate way is to see a doctor for testing. 1. Early pregnancy test (HCG test) The early pregnancy test paper testing method is relatively simple. Women can test it themselves at home. A specific growth hormone (HCG) can be detected in the urine of women from the 8th to 10th day of pregnancy. The early pregnancy test paper is to detect substances such as (HCG) in urine. If two lines appear on the pregnancy test paper, it is a positive sign, which reminds you that you are already pregnant. Collect urine (preferably the first morning urine), insert a small test strip, and observe the result within 5 minutes. Convenient, convenient and precise. 2. Blood test (HCG) A blood test (HCG) is the first step to understand the pregnancy results. You can do a blood HCG test about 10 days after intercourse to confirm whether you are pregnant. 3. B-ultrasound examination The first type A B-ultrasound examination should be performed in the 5th week of pregnancy (35 days), that is, one week (7 days) after the menstruation is delayed. On the A-ultrasound screen, a circular high score in the uterus can be displayed, also known as the pregnancy ring. The shadow inside the ring is the amniotic fluid of the pregnant woman, and regular fetal heartbeat can also be seen in it. Therefore, using B-ultrasound to confirm early pregnancy is the most appropriate and reliable way. 4. Human body temperature test Women can measure their body temperature after waking up every morning. Generally, the body temperature is below 36.5 degrees before ovulation, and the temperature rises by 0.3-0.5 degrees after ovulation, and it persists for 12-16 days, with an average of 14 days. If the high temperature curve of the ovulation temperature exceeds 18 days, it can be confirmed that you are pregnant. |
